VMware(NYSE:VMW)今天宣布任命陈学智先生(BarryChen)担任全球副总裁、大中华区总裁,立即生效。陈学智先生将全权负责VMware在中国大陆、香港特别行政区、澳门特别行政区和台湾地区的业务发展。此前,陈学智先生担任VMware台湾地区总经理超过十年之久,是公司的资深领导者。在他的
Pelican是那些想要自我托管简单网站或博客的Python用户的***选择。如果你想创建一个自定义网站或博客,有很多选择。许多提供商可以托管你的网站并为你完成大部分工作。(WordPress是一个非常受欢迎的选项。)但是使用托管方式,你会失去一些灵活
解析是将源代码转换成一个中间表示形式供编译器使用的步骤(在V8中,是字节码编译器Ignition)。解析和编译发生在web页面启动的关键路径上,在启动期间,并不是所有提供给浏览器的函数都需要被调用。尽管开发人员可以使用异步和延迟脚本来延迟这些代码的加载,但这并不总是可行的。此外,许多web页面的代码
一旦你花时间了解一下Web浏览器的历史并了解它们的工作原理,构建和测试跨浏览器兼容网站的必要性就显而易见了。但是,了解跨浏览器工作的Web应用程序的重要性是一回事,而为其开发又是另一回事。虽然几乎不可能让每个浏览器的设计看起来都完全相同,但有几种方法可以确保你提供一致的用户体验。有一些技
大家都知道okhttp是一款由square公司开源的java版本http客户端工具。实际上,square公司还开源了基于okhttp进一步封装的retrofit工具,用来支持通过接口的方式发起http请求。如果你的项目中还在直接使用RestTemplate或者okhttp,或者基于它们封装的Http
重构方法:分解条件表达式合并条件表达式以卫语句替代嵌套条件表达式以多态取代条件表达式引入特例引入断言条件表达式易产生的问题:复杂度极高:表现是if嵌套两三层设置更多大型函数可读性下降:不知道为什么会发生这样事情重构手法1:分解条件表达式和任何大块头代码一样,我可以将它分解为多个独立的函数,根据每个小
上次说过使用主题,应用MaterialDesign的样式,同时卡片布局也是MaterialDesign的重要组成部分,今天来写写。引言在程序中创建复杂的MaterialDesign样式的List和Card,可以使用RecyclerView和CardView组件,这两个组件是在***的supportv